Condividi tramite


SystemResources.GuaranteedCpuUnits Proprietà

Definizione

Ottiene le unità CPU disponibili nel sistema.

public:
 property double GuaranteedCpuUnits { double get(); };
public double GuaranteedCpuUnits { get; }
member this.GuaranteedCpuUnits : double
Public ReadOnly Property GuaranteedCpuUnits As Double

Valore della proprietà

Commenti

Questo valore corrisponde al numero di CPU garantite, come descritto dal parametro di richiesta della CPU Kubernetes, ogni 1000 unità CPU rappresenta 1 CPU o 1 Core. Ad esempio, se il POD è configurato con 1500 milioni di unità come richiesta di CPU, questa proprietà verrà assegnata a 1,5, il che significa che una e mezza CPU sarà dedicata per il POD. Per POD questo valore viene calcolato in base al peso cgroupv2, usando la formula . y = (1 + ((x - 2) * 9999) / 262142), dove y è il peso della CPU e x è la condivisione della CPU (cgroup v1). https://github.com/kubernetes/enhancements/tree/master/keps/sig-node/2254-cgroup-v2#phase-1-convert-from-cgroups-v1-settings-to-v2.

Si applica a